This page records how the offline-mode artifacts for Terracanter are produced and verified. All offline bundles are built on the isolated Marwick runner, with the sync engine pinned to the reviewed lockfile. Each bundle embeds its manifest hash, and the release manager must confirm that the hash matches the provenance ledger before distribution to field tablets in the Ostrey pilot region. No unsigned bundles may ship. The canonical provenance token for the current release appears immediately below.

build token for fajop-kageg: htk14_a2d40227103e0f

Night-shift staff: Floor 4 of the Tellhaven Building opens this week. After 21:00, access is via the rear stairwell only; the lifts are locked out overnight during the settling period. Complete a walk-through of the new floor once per shift and log it. The stairwell keypad accepts the code below.

badge for yahop-fawep: bdg-XBKXI-68071

CI note — Murkwell websocket reconnect bug. Reconnect loop reuses the expired session ticket instead of renegotiating, so clients hammer auth with stale credentials. Not exploitable — server rejects correctly — but it floods audit logs and masks real failures. Fix renegotiates on any 4401 close code. Reproduced only under the chaos-network profile. Failing run is tagged with the token below.

pipeline stamp: htk31_3c6b63a1fd55b8745625d3b6ce9c5fc

Ticket: Vault locked — reset-flow revamp blocked

The Brackenhold credentials vault auto-locked after the migration window expired, so the password reset flow revamp for Lumetra is stalled. Since you're new: unlocking requires the rotation passphrase, not your personal login. Ops approved sharing it for this sprint only. Unlock the vault with the passphrase below, then resume the staging deploy.

strongbox words: norys-praius-fenwyn-kelax-norwyn-quenix-jorox-drumir-briael-caseth-tamath-istir-casix